An average sized solar panel which was the same size as a modern solar panel produced a minuscule 20 watts or 1 3 of the energy needed to power a 60 watt lightbulb. A modern solar panel by contrast has an efficiency of 18 7 percent and can produce 320 watts and thus provide enough electricity to power a little over five 60 watt lightbulbs. More efficient solar panels means less solar panels are needed.
